Storming Heaven by Denise Giardina

2.0

This was a compelling story. I know little about the labor movement and if this is based on a true story I find it horrible that companies hired their own security and completely mowed over worker's rights under our Bill of Rights. Call me naive - I need to learn more about this history.

I ended up skimming portions of this book though and it's all due to the language. I'm pretty sure the dialect used was authentic from my time in Kentucky, but it was very difficult for me to read and really detracted from enjoying the story.

If you can get past the dialogue, you'll enjoy reading this and it might shock you enough to learn more.
